摘要
The results of the study of the near-horizontal muon flux in the zenith angle range of 85–95 degrees are presented. In particular, the so-called albedo muons (atmospheric muons backscattered in the ground to the upper hemisphere are recorded in this range. The data of measurement series performed at the NEVOD-DECOR experimental complex are analyzed for 30 thousand of “live” time hours. Multiple Coulomb scattering of muons in the ground is simulated by theMonte-Carlo method using various models. The measured muon flux intensity is compared with the simulation results.
